Abstract

A hybrid airbag inflator () has a disk-shaped pressure vessel having a central axis with a domed upper housing portion () with a sealed exhaust port () for releasing inflation gases and a domed lower body portion () welded to the domed upper housing portion (). The domed lower body portion () has one or more protrusions () extending from an outer or exterior surface positioned offset from the center axis. At least one of the protrusions () houses an igniter assembly () with accessible electrical connections (). The disk-shaped pressure vessel inflator () contains gas generant pellets () and a quantity of pressurized inert gas () for inflating an airbag. The combination of the protrusions () and domed lower body portion () has a unique profile of a petaloid shape. Optionally, the domed upper housing portion () can also have the petaloid shape.
